Ackmate

An Aussie with a bad cough? Nope, just a really fast way of searching a Textmate project. From ack’s description:

ack is a tool like grep, designed for programmers with large trees of heterogeneous source code.

And ackmate lets you run ack from within Textmate. You can grab it here – if you like it, make sure you leave Mr Protocool a tip, too.

Command-Option-KAPOW

It’s frustrating to get on a machine that lacks your familiar keyboard shortcuts. So, mainly for myself – but also for anyone else who wants ‘em – here are my frequently used sets.

Notes:

  • The tilde (~) in the paths below indicate your home folder. (I love tildes. Mañana! Señor!)

  • There are a couple of paths below that include my language installation (en_GB). I don’t think these exist if you only have one language installed on your machine.

Flash

This file goes in here:

~/Library/Application Support/Adobe/Flash CS4/en/Configuration/Keyboard Shortcuts

Illustrator

Which goes here:

~/Library/Preferences/Adobe Illustrator CS4 Settings

Photoshop

I’m currently trying out these keyboard shortcuts courtesy of Trevor Morris Photographics; they’re well-thought-out and well-documented.

Otherwise, my old faithful set is here:

Bang it in here:

~/Library/Application Support/Adobe/Adobe Photoshop CS4/Presets/Keyboard Shortcuts

InDesign

And these guys live here (approximately – adjust depending on version and language if necessary):

~/Library/Preferences/Adobe InDesign/Version 6.0/en_GB/InDesign Shortcut Sets

Final Cut Pro

~/Library/Preferences/Final Cut Pro User Data/Keyboard Layouts
